They The general rule of sizing an ice axe for general or traditional mountaineering says that the spike of the axe should reach your ankle when you hold the head of the axe in your hand alongside your body. com Nov 29, 2023 · Medium length ice axes, typically ranging from 60 to 70 centimeters, strike a balance between maneuverability and versatility.
